Hi all,

A small server-side update has been released (no app downloads required), featuring a couple of adjustments:

  • If the defending army is slain and some of your soldiers still haven't performed any action in the same round they will deal damage to the land and its structures straight away.
    I.e. it is no longer possible to prevent all land damage by mobilizing 1 soldier every round in a battle against a much larger army.
    For example, if I am attacked by 1,000 soldiers and only have 1 soldier defending my base, the initial attack wave will kill the defending soldier and the remaining damage will go straight into my walls (then attack structures, then land).
     
  • It is no longer possible to perform remote strikes using Guard Towers, Missile Launchers and Nuclear Silos from a land that is currently being attacked by an army.
    You can still perform remote strikes from any other lands that are not being invaded right now.

Additionally, some of you may have noticed that resource limits are a bit more strict now; collected resources will no longer "disappear" if you don't have enough space to store them. Instead, you will see a notification informing you about the reached storage limits and the resource will remain on the map, awaiting to be collected whenever your base reaches next level or you spend some of your savings. ;)
Same applies to the resource stations: if pressing "Collect Resources" button doesn't award you with resources due to your storage being full, resource collection cooldown will not begin and you can re-attempt that action as soon as some space is freed.

Not sure if it was intentional, but with this change, an important strategy is no longer possible. 

I can no longer travel to a few miles to where an opponent is, activate 10 super magnets, and clear out all the resources in their area to deny them personnel/supplies during a battle.  I haven't needed to use it yet, but it's been in my back pocket. 

Just figured I'd point it out.

Are you referring to the fact that you can't pick up resources if you don't have enough space to store them?

If yes, your scenario still works, you just have to spend whatever you're picking up fast enough (I'm sure you have a few lands that could use a few extra sandbags? :)).

Yes, that's what I mean.  

As for building sandbags, they don't take personnel to build, and guard towers don't take many personnel. In addition to that, a land has to be at a certain level before you can build a guard tower on it, which means that alot of my lands can't have guard towers on them. 

Further, since the remote construction update, I have been building things on all my lands, so I've already used up alot(probably most) of the spaces for guard towers that I have. 

So, sure, I can use a few personnel(I estimate 70 maximum) on building things, but that won't be enough to deny anyone personnel here in my area.
